fix(relay): don't busy-loop on poll_timeout (#4497)

The value returned from `poll_timeout` needs to only reset the `Sleep`
but don't need to go back to the top of the loop. Instead, we move its
polling to below the resetting of `Sleep`. This will correctly register
a waker in case we did change `Sleep`.

This `continue` causes a busy-loop and stops the relay from dealing with
the `phoenix-channel` which means the portal will eventually consider it
offline.

This was first introduced in #4455.
